Cream Tips for my fellow or aspiring people who want to main/try out the character by Temporary-Fuel8690 in OutcomeMemories

Tips from an entirely EXE point of view: 1) See no evil, hear no evil. If an executioner doesn't see or hear you, you are possibly out of sight and out of mind. Emotes are a dinner bell, while the healing noise is enough to make any EXE fill with fervour. Moreso, if you are particularly desperate to lose them, try to lead them to another person. If they lose you and see someone else, they might just go for that individual so as not to run out of time. And if they start chasing someone else, stay absolutely quiet until you are sure they left (either via chat communication or by seeing the damage indicator far away), and only heal once you are sure they absolutely don't come back for you in their plans. 2) If an EXE is not possible to lose, however, or wants you rightfully dead, try to lead them to some stunner you know is at least semi-competent. They will be forced to engage, which will result in either a quick scuffle that usually ends one way or another with a stun, or them using up an invis-frame move. This is far harder to do with Super, of course, as he has a bullshit amount of inv frames. 3) Don't completely runaway. Of course, that doesn't mean to stick with the main brawlers, but try not to be alone when running. You know how Metal Sonic's like to waste his charge on getting away through the map, leaving their team and protectors for momentary salvation? Don't do that as Cream (unless you are a little scoundrel who hugs a loop like her possibly-dead mother), you'll end up caught red-handed, pointlessly vulnerable, and alone. 4) If you are mid-chase and are planning to suddenly do a 180 and dash at the Killer, keep the rythm of your repeated dashes chaotic and uneven. Most seasoned EXEs either remember, or have a gut feeling for such an important cooldown. Delaying your dashes by a different amount every time will get them to stumble. Otherwise, you might do a big miss and get hit with an M1.
